32 NEW ROAD is a small extended semi-detached house of 101m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929, which could now be worth an estimated £427,149. It was last sold for £250,000 in April 2011, which was around 30% above the average April 2011 semi-detached price in the Wiltsh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was February 2011, where the current energy rating was D, and the potential energy rating was D.

32 NEW ROAD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Wiltsh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 32 NEW ROAD sales between July 1995 and April 2011 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2004 sale was for 21%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 21% above the HPI over time, until the April 2011 sale, where it rises to 30%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 30% above the HPI.

What might 32 NEW ROAD be worth now?

32 NEW ROAD might now be worth an estimated £427,149.

This is based on house price inflation of 70.9%, between April 2011 and February 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Wiltshire local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 70.9%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 32 NEW ROAD of £250,000 on 28th April 2011. For the value to have increased from £250,000 to £427,149 over the fourteen years and two months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 32 NEW ROAD has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Wiltshire local authority area.
  • The April 2011 sale price of £250,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 32 NEW ROAD has not materially changed since April 2011.

32 NEW ROAD: Plot and Title Map

32 NEW ROAD sits on a plot of roughly 0.156 of an acre, or 630m². The below map shows the location of 32 NEW ROAD,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 32 NEW ROAD).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
